Installation
Installation
The MC1.2KW can be placed upright on a table or shelf,
standing on its four feet. It also can be custom installed
in a piece of furniture or cabinet of your choice. The four
feet may be removed from the bottom of the MC1.2KW
when it is custom installed as outlined below. The four
feet together with the mounting screws should be retained
for possible future use if
the MC1.2KW is removed
from the custom installa-
tion and used free standing.
The required panel cutout,
ventilation cutout and unit
dimensions are shown.
Always provide ad-
equate ventilation for your
MC1.2KW. Cool operation
ensures the longest pos-
sible operating life for any
electronic instrument. Do
not install the MC1.2KW
directly above a heat gen-
erating component such as
a high powered amplifier.
If all the components are
installed in a single cabinet,
a quiet running ventilation
fan can be a definite asset in
maintaining all the system
components at the coolest
possible operating tempera-
ture.
A custom cabinet instal-
lation should provide the
following minimum spacing
dimensions for cool opera-
tion.
Allow at least 6 inches
(15.24cm) above the top, 2
inches (5.08cm) below the
bottom and 1 inch (2.54cm)
on each side of the Power
Amplifier, so that airflow
is not obstructed. Allow 19-
1/2 inches (49.53cm) depth
behind the front panel. Al-
low 1-5/8 inch (4.12cm) in
front of the mounting panel
